Output bd66163c00f56ea0f652027cba69a777c63ca4581aece3f56951f423b56ce45e:1

value
680675556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134949da35bd0426100eb2f9d2ee056a3baeaabb OP_EQUAL
address
33SzZMwMXG1qt6thTYzZ83vTB7dUFhwSQJ
transaction
bd66163c00f56ea0f652027cba69a777c63ca4581aece3f56951f423b56ce45e
spent
true